John Van Vleck published his classic monograph “The Theory of Electric and Magnetic Susceptibilities” in 1932 while on the faculty of the University of Wisconsin. In his later years, he worked on a second edition which unfortunately was never completed. After his death his wife Abigail gave his notes for the second edition to Chun Lin. We consider the local properties of the Yb ion in the crystal electric field in the Kondo lattice compounds YbRh2Si2 and YbIr2Si2. On this basis we have calculated the magnetic susceptibility taking into account the Kondo interaction in the simplest molecular field approximation.
